Handover — badge migration, Norfell Building. Old Crestlock readers on floors 1–3 are dead as of tonight; new Averail panels live everywhere except the loading bay. If someone's new badge fails, log it, don't improvise. Loading bay stays on the legacy keypad until Thursday. Use the temporary override only for stuck staff. Tonight's override code is:

badge for yahif-bahaf: bdg-XUBUM-7

To all external plugin authors: on the 14th we will simulate a full control-plane outage of the Switchvane feature-flag rollout framework. During the drill, flag evaluations will serve last-known values, and rollout percentages will be frozen. Plugins that write flag overrides should queue them locally. After the drill, restore connectivity through the standby endpoint documented in your plugin guide. To authenticate against the standby endpoint, enter the recovery passphrase shown below.

strongbox words: gilmir-briion-oliok-eliion

14:09 — Retry queue saturated; duplicate delivery events fired to downstream consumers.
14:15 — On-call disabled signature enforcement temporarily (flag documented, security review pending).
14:31 — New key deployed; backlog replayed with dedupe filter.
14:48 — Enforcement re-enabled, zero failures over 10-minute soak.

For the security reviewer: audit scope is the 13-minute enforcement gap. The deploy in question carries the trace token below.

session token of kagup-hahaf = htk3_2b8